I used a needle to initiate the plane, and then the cutter to work on this fibrous plaque in a circumferential manner, saving the center for the … WebMar 9, 2015 · By producing the retinotomy with diathermy and by avoiding larger vessels, retinal hemorrhages can usually be avoided. Incarceration of retina beyond the diathermized edge of the retinotomy with the drainage needle tip can sometimes lead to hemorrhage. Hemostasis with diathermy should be obtained as soon as possible. Incise the skin cleanly with the belly of the knife. Divide the subcutaneous fat, Scarpa’s fascia and subjacent areolar tissue to expose the glistening fibres of the external oblique aponeurosis. In the gridiron approach these fibres run parallel to the skin incision. 2.
